BROCK v. LOCAL 375, PLUMBERS INTERN. UNION

No. 87-4084.

860 F.2d 346 (1988)

William E. BROCK, Secretary of Labor; U.S. Department of Labor, Plaintiffs-Appellees, v. LOCAL 375, PLUMBERS INTERNATIONAL UNION OF AMERICA, AFL-CIO; J.L. Arsenault; Yvonne Cox; Political, Educational, Legislative, Charity and Defense Fund of Plumbers Local Union 375, aka Voluntary Fund, Defendants-Appellants.

United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it.

Decided October 28, 1988.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ert A. Royce, Jermain, Dunnagan & Owens, P.C., Anchorage, Alaska, for defendants-appellants.

Robert D. Kamenshine and Frank A. Rosenfeld, U.S. Dept. of Justice, Civil Div., Washington, D.C., for plaintiffs-appellees.

Before KOZINSKI, NOONAN and THOMPSON, Circuit Judges.


DAVID R. THOMPSON, Circuit Judge:

Appellants Plumbers Local 375 ("Union"), J.L. Arsenault, Yvonne Cox, and the Political, Educational, Legislative, Charity and Defense Fund ("Voluntary Fund") appeal the district court's order enforcing three subpoenas issued by the Secretary of Labor.
